I'm ready to treat myself to another pair of earphones. A have a few of those but the references purchase would be the Sony XB90EX and the KZ ZS3. This would most likely have tipped you off that I like me some bass. However, I feel like I want earphones whose low end is somewhere in between the aforementioned pairs. Both of them have great low end, however the XB90EX's bump seems to be centered a tad more towards the sub-bass than I would prefer, whereas the ZS3 has a much wider range of lower frequencies boosted so it bleeds into the mids a bit too much for me. Also, if possible, I would like a bit more extension in the treble.

Perhaps I am way off in my assessment and description but... I think I'm looking for an IEM version of my CAL! which is basically my favourite pair of headphones (cliche, I know). My second favourite pair would be my DT 770 Pro 80Ohm, if it helps...

Cable isn't that important. I will be using a shirt clip which should compensate a good portion of the microphonics, so unless the cable is really awful in terms of cable noise I'm okay with it.
Source will be my smart phone.

So far I've narrowed it down to the following models:
Tiandirenhe TD08
Zhiyin Z5000
Rose North Forest
Rose Aurora (these are so far the primary candidate at the moment, based on B9Scrambler's review)
Whizzer A15

Any feedback is welcomed.
